noun
1. harmless European snake with a bright yellow collar; common in England
• Syn: ↑ring snake, ↑ringed snake, ↑Natrix natrix
• Hypernyms: ↑water snake
• Hyponyms: ↑viperine grass snake, ↑Natrix maura
2. any of numerous nonvenomous longitudinally-striped viviparous North American and Central American snakes
• Syn: ↑garter snake
• Hypernyms: ↑colubrid snake, ↑colubrid
• Hyponyms: ↑common garter snake, ↑Thamnophis sirtalis, ↑ribbon snake, ↑Thamnophis sauritus, ↑Western ribbon snake, ↑Thamnophis proximus
• Member Holonyms: ↑Thamnophis, ↑genus Thamnophis
3. either of two North American chiefly insectivorous snakes that are green in color
• Syn: ↑green snake
• Hypernyms: ↑colubrid snake, ↑colubrid
• Hyponyms: ↑smooth green snake, ↑Opheodrys vernalis, ↑rough green snake, ↑Opheodrys aestivus
• Member Holonyms: ↑Opheodrys, ↑genus Opheodrys

1. Also called ring snake. a common European snake, Natrix natrix, having a collar of bright orange or yellow.
2. any of various small, slender snakes of North America, as the garter snake or green snake.
[1835-45, Amer.]

n. a common harmless Eurasian snake that typically has a yellowish band around the neck and is often found in or near water. ● Natrix natrix, family Colubridae
■ another term for green snake
